Definitions
Core meanings and parts of speech for desirable.
adjective
worth having or seeking or achieving; "a desirable job"; "computer with many desirable features"; "a desirable outcome"
adjective
worthy of being chosen especially as a spouse; "the parents found the girl suitable for their son"
